Can Justin Jefferson Rebound with New QB?

Friday, March 13, 5:49 AM

Two-time All-Pro wide receiver Justin Jefferson is coming off the worst season of his career, his sixth with the Minnesota Vikings. Following a season of uninspired quarterback play from J.J. McCarthy, Carson Wentz, and Max Brosmer, which led to career lows for Jefferson in terms of receiving yards and touchdowns, the team made a splash on Thursday by agreeing to a one-year deal with former first overall pick Kyler Murray. While Murray has never topped 4,000 passing yards in a season and has a spotty track record of supporting number one receivers, if he can reach anything approaching league-average quarterback play, Jefferson can thrive. A 31.4% target share in 2025 kept Jefferson afloat with some of the worst quarterback play in the league, while his lifetime average of 9.27 targets per game is a top-10 all-time number and one that Murray would be wise to continue bumping up if he wants to hit 2027 free agency on a high note.

Giants "Hopeful" Malik Nabers Will be Ready for Week 1

Monday, March 30, 4:23 PM

New York Giants general manager Joe Schoen is "hopeful" that wide receiver Malik Nabers (knee) will be "ready from the jump" for Week 1 of the 2026 regular season in September, according to Dan Salomone of Giants.com. "Like I always say, we'll see," Schoen said. "As long as there's not a setback or whatever it may be, optimistic Week 1, he'll be ready. But again, you just never tell with these things and how they're going to react or if there's any setbacks. But he's in a good spot right now mentally and physically." Nabers actually has a chance to be good to go for Week 1 since he suffered his torn ACL in his right knee way back in Week 4 in 2025. Fantasy managers will have a better read on the former sixth overall pick's availability for the coming season once training camp gets underway in late July. Despite coming off a major knee injury, the 22-year-old has youth on his side and should continue to have high-end WR1 upside in fantasy with young QB Jaxson Dart after he caught 127 passes for 1,475 yards and nine touchdowns in his first 19 NFL games.
